ACL Reconstruction

What is ACL Reconstruction?

Anterior Cruciate Ligament (ACL) Reconstruction is a specialized orthopedic procedure designed to restore knee stability following an ACL tear. This ligament, one of the key stabilizers of the knee joint, often gets injured during high-impact sports, sudden pivots, or traumatic accidents.

Symptoms of ACL Injury

  • Sudden “popping” sound at the time of injury
  • Severe pain and swelling
  • Instability or feeling of the knee “giving way”
  • Limited range of motion
